React fixedsizelist

WebApr 14, 2024 · React components for efficiently rendering large lists and tabular data React window works by only rendering part of a large data set(just enough to fill the viewport). This helps address some common performance bottlenecks: It reduces the amount of work (and time) required to render the initial view and to process updates. WebApr 12, 2024 · Since the dimensions are dynamic and react-window requires me to provide constant dimensions, I'm hooking into the onresize event and updating the state of the component to pass the dimensions to the FixedSizeList component. I was wondering if there was a better way to do this.

React Window-Efficiently rendering large lists and tabular data

WebSep 28, 2024 · react-vtree. This package provides a lightweight and flexible solution for rendering large tree structures. It is built on top of the react-window library. Attention! This … WebJun 13, 2024 · FixedSizeList If you know how much height you need for each row, import FixedSizeList component from react-window. Next, pass props as follows: height: our container height in pixel width:... phi sigma pi national honors fraternity https://qandatraders.com

javascript - React virtualized list dynamic width/height - Code …

WebJul 22, 2024 · To implement react-window, you first need to install it by running npm install react-window, then import FixedSizeList. import { FixedSizeList as List } from 'react-window'; Creating a Row To work with the List component, we need to … WebJan 31, 2024 · React로 만들면서 기존에 생각지 못했던 오류들이 많이 생겨나서 그것을 고치는 시간이 생각보다 많이 들었습니다. 한 줄 코드를 완성하고 거의 오류수정에 1~2일 정도 소모 했던 거 같습니다. 그래도 덕분에 많은 것을 깨닫고 공부도 하게 된 거 같네요... WebJun 2, 2024 · What is the best way to render large list of data in a searchable react select dropdown? I've looked at windowing, where DOM nodes are created only for items that are … phi sigma iota foreign language honor society

Storing and Restoring Scroll Position with React Window - Atomic …

Category:Material UI — Virtualized Lists and Tables - The Web Dev - Medium

Tags:React fixedsizelist

React fixedsizelist

Getting to Grips with react-window DigitalOcean

WebВместо того чтобы передавать column.items в проп itemData можно передать column.Теперь можно обращаться к данным column внутри компонента Row через проп data который потом можно передать в компонент Item. {Row ... WebMay 29, 2024 · Step 1: Install it Install it using the following commands: # Yarn yarn add react-window # NPM npm install --save react-window Step 2: Write Code Usage Here are some basic examples: Fixed Size List

React fixedsizelist

Did you know?

WebAug 7, 2024 · import React from 'react' import styled from 'styled-components' import { useTable, useBlockLayout, useResizeColumns, useGlobalFilter } from 'react-table' import { FixedSizeList } from 'react-window' export interface TableProps { columns: any, data: any } export interface TableStylesProps { setMargin: boolean } const TableStyles = styled.div` … WebReact components for efficiently rendering large, scrollable lists and tabular data. Latest version: 1.8.8, last published: 5 months ago. Start using react-window in your project by running `npm i react-window`. There are 1368 other projects in …

WebThe npm package react-easy-infinite-scroll-hook receives a total of 66 downloads a week. As such, we scored react-easy-infinite-scroll-hook popularity level to be Limited. Based on project statistics from the GitHub repository for the npm package react-easy-infinite-scroll-hook, we found that it has been starred 75 times. WebApr 29, 2024 · react-window es una pequeña biblioteca de terceros que facilita la creación de listas virtualizadas en su aplicación. Ofrece una serie de API base que se pueden utilizar para diferentes tipos de listas y tablas. Cuándo usar listas de tamaño fijo # Utilice el FixedSizeList si tiene una lista larga y unidimensional de elementos del mismo tamaño.

WebApr 12, 2024 · react-window currently passes this wrapper object to item renderers as the data prop ( as shown below) but this has implications on memoization (e.g. shouldComponentUpdate, React.memo) since changes to this wrapper item would cause a component to re-render unless the object itself is properly memoized ( as shown in the … Webreact-window FixedSizeList. Most used react-window functions. Popular in JavaScript. mongodb. The official MongoDB driver for Node.js. yargs. yargs the modern, pirate …

WebThe APIs for both packages are similar and where they differ, react-window tends to be simpler. react-window's components include: List. Lists render a windowed list (row) of …

WebAug 1, 2024 · to create a virtualized list with react-window. We have the renderRow to render a table row. And we used the FixedSizedList instead of a regular List . itemCount sets the item count. itemSize has the size of an item. The height and width are the height and width of the list. Table phi sigma sigma iota theta grand vice archonWebLearn more about how to use react-window, based on react-window code examples created from the most popular ways it is used in public projects. npm All Packages. JavaScript; Python; Go; Code Examples ... react-window.FixedSizeList; react-window.shouldComponentUpdate.bind; Similar packages. react-virtuoso 91 / 100; react … phi sigma pi reviewsThe FixedSizeList component accepts a height, width and itemSize prop to control the size of the items within the list. A function that renders the rows is passed as a child to FixedSizeList . Details about the particular item can be accessed with the index argument ( items[index] ). See more There may be times where you need to display a large table or list that contains many rows. Loading every single item on such a list can affect performance significantly. List virtualization, or "windowing", is the … See more react-windowis a small, third-party library that makes it easier to create virtualized lists in your application. It provides a number of base APIs that can be used for different types of lists … See more Since items in a virtualized list only change when the user scrolls, blank space can briefly flash as newer entries are about to be displayed. You can try quickly scrolling any of the previous examples in this guide to notice this. To … See more Many websites improve performance by waiting to load and render items in a long list until the user has scrolled down. This technique, commonly … See more tssaa 3a football bracketphi sigma rho foundationWebSep 2, 2024 · For this tutorial, we’ll focus on using the FixedSizeList component, which gives a beginner-friendly introduction to using react-window within our React applications (a … phi sigma rho flowerWebimport { FixedSizeList as List} from 'react-window'; const Column = ({ index, style}) => (< div style ={style} > Column {index} ); const Example = => (< List height ={75} itemCount … phi sigma rho northeasternWebMar 5, 2024 · React window works by only rendering part of a large data set.This module is very easy to integrate and reduces the amount of time which generally takes a while to render. This module avoids the over-allocation of DOM nodes. We can use the react-window module in ReactJS using the following approach.. Creating React Application And … phi sigma sigma house director